SafeHandle.DangerousRelease Metoda

Definice

Ručně dekrementuje referenční čítač instance SafeHandle .

public:
 void DangerousRelease();
[System.Security.SecurityCritical]
public void DangerousRelease();
public void DangerousRelease();
[<System.Security.SecurityCritical>]
member this.DangerousRelease : unit -> unit
member this.DangerousRelease : unit -> unit
Public Sub DangerousRelease ()
Atributy

Poznámky

Metoda DangerousRelease je protějškem DangerousAddRef. Vždy byste měli odpovídat volání metody DangerousRelease s úspěšným voláním DangerousAddRef.

Caution

Stejně jako nesrovnané DangerousAddRef volání můžou způsobit nevracení prostředků, můžou nesrovnatá DangerousRelease volání způsobit, že neplatné stavy popisovačů budou viditelné pro ostatní vlákna.

Platí pro

Viz také